Output 08620663e5fc4923db65e5c76a43363f145bdfa1d27f61543af50697197c989e:96

value
15746
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 40568dc09df3dc23f0c45f11a771566e7a21adebfd0a6d2d0009ed004f1bb4dc
address
bc1pgptgmsya70wz8uxytug6wu2kdeazrt0tl59x6tgqp8ksqncmknwqfa0hrp
transaction
08620663e5fc4923db65e5c76a43363f145bdfa1d27f61543af50697197c989e
spent
true